Batopilas  

Batopilas is a small town of mining origins in the bottom of the Batopilas Canyon. The only transport to it is a daily bus from Creel. Private vehicles with good road clearance can make the journey but consider these things before going:

A number of hotels offer comfortable rooms at reasonable rates. Hotel Juanita and Hotel Mary get especially good marks from people who've stayed there.

The Satevó hike is short and easy. The Camuchín and Cerro Colorado hikes are more challenging.

Satevó

Trail Data   Length each way = 6.7 km. Exertion index = 170 going 175 returning. Maximum elevation = 589 m.

Satevó is a small village a few kilometers south of Batopilas. A pleasant ramble on a dirt road takes you directly from Nigromonte Street near the central plaza (Plaza Felipe Vega) to the oldest church in the Chihuahua area (c. 1640). You should have plenty of time to walk down after you've arrived in Batopilas and got settled in your hotel room.
